Output 843b5770d6756fdf65ca5d06a838fde824edc82d5ca94c2578ff6e3b398c4267:2

value
18786582
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3084a3d38cf43c4dc46222dc7b7b88f0004bf72b OP_EQUAL
address
MCKhZd6R2wPoSjDfhN2qx95vHfrv26aMot
transaction
843b5770d6756fdf65ca5d06a838fde824edc82d5ca94c2578ff6e3b398c4267
spent
true